2.(60 pts.) An insulated vertical piston-cylinder assembly contains 10 kg of a two-phase steam water mixture of quality 0.60. The piston is exposed to the atmosphere and the atmospheric pressure is found to be 100 kPa . The mass of the piston is 100 kg , its cross-sectional area is \(0.01\mathrm{~m}^{2}\) and the acceleration of gravity is \(10\mathrm{~m}/\mathrm{s}^{2}\). The cylinder is connected through a valve to a steam supply line that provides steam at 0.5 MPa and \(350^{\circ}\mathrm{C}\). The valve is opened, steam flows into the cylinder and the piston moves upwards. When the valve is closed, the cylinder is found to contain saturated steam only. Find the temperature in the cylinder and the mass of the steam that has entered. Ignore kinetic and potential energy effects. Friction between the piston and the cylinder wall can be neglected. Use the steam tables for \(\mathrm{H}_{2}\mathrm{O}\) data.
